At KEY STAGE 4, I will develop a GCSE student`s ability to:

- critically evaluate a range of challenging fiction and non-fiction;
- master essay writing and answers to exam-style questions;
- analyse the use of language and structural features and their effects;
- compare and contrast writers` perspectives and language techniques; and
- progress in both descri ptive and narrative writing skills.

Texts taught for English GCSE (AQA, Edexcel and OCR) and iGCSE (Cambridge and Pearson Edexcel) include -

Romeo and Juliet, Macbeth, A Christmas Carol, The Strange Case of Dr Jekyll and Mr Hyde, Journey’s End, Of Mice and Men, Animal Farm, An Inspector Calls, Lord of the Flies, and the poetry anthologies.

At KEY STAGE 5, I will develop a student`s ability to:

- manage the transition from GCSE to the more in-depth study at A level;
- structure a robust line of argument in essays;
- critically and creatively engage with set texts;
- master an informed personal response; and
- use initiative and independent thinking in preparation for undergraduate study.

Texts taught for English literature A level (AQA, Edexcel, OCR and WJEC) include -

King Lear, Othello, Songs of Innocence and Experience, the Selected Poems of Christina Rosetti, The Great Gatsby, Death of a Salesman, The Handmaid`s Tale, The World`s Wife, and The Kite Runner.
